Who Owns Kisoji Today?
Kisoji Co., Ltd. is publicly traded, so Kisoji Company ownership is spread across shareholders rather than held by one parent. That makes the biggest holders, plus insiders, the main force behind Kisoji Company corporate structure and governance.
The most influential owners are the largest shareholders, not a single captive parent. In practice, that means institutions and insiders matter most for Kisoji Company leadership and ownership, because they shape board pressure, capital use, and return discipline.
Kisoji Company parent company details matter mainly because there is no dominant parent controlling the brand. That gives Kisoji more independence, but it also puts more weight on Kisoji Company investors and shareholders and on clear Kisoji Company corporate governance.
For readers asking Who owns Kisoji Company or Who is the owner of Kisoji Company, the simple answer is that ownership sits with public shareholders. The exact mix changes over time, but the market usually cares most about the largest institutional holders and any insider stakes.
